Abstract

Levels of the N = 81 nucleus 145Gd have been investigated by in-beam γ-ray and conversion electron spectroscopy with the 144Sm( 3He, 2n) reaction. Fourteen new low- and medium-spin states between 1.0 and 2.4 MeV excitation, the known yrast levels up to spin 21 2 + , five other high-spin non-yrast states and a new 20.4 ns 13 2 isomer at 2200.2 keV in 145Gd have been observed. The isomer decays via a fast 927.3 keV E3 transition with B(E3) = 48 ± 7 W.u. Another weaker decay branch is a mixed, strongly hindered E1 + M2 + E3 transition to the v h −1 11 2 state. We propose an octupole v f 7 2 j −2 × 3 − main configuration for the isomer, analogous to the 997 keV 13 2 + isomer in 147Gd. The levels of 145Gd are discussed on the basis of the spherical shell model.
